Claims Adjuster - Bodily Injury

GAINSCO Auto Insurance markets non-standard private passenger automobile products through retail agencies, in Arizona, California, Florida, Nevada, New Mexico, South Carolina and Texas.  ; ; GAINSCO Auto Insurance has fully integrated insurance capabilities, including marketing, underwriting, customer service and claims handling. Our operations are bilingual (English/Spanish).   GAINSCO Auto Insurance has an immediate opening in our Dallas, Texas facility for experienced Bodily Injury Claims Adjusters   Job Purpose: To evaluate and settle automobile accident claims resulting in bodily injury or death.   Responsibilities: Maintains quality service by informing claimants and/or attorneys of claims process and claim status; returning calls in a timely manner; making timely contact with all relevant parties; proactively communicating key personnel in other Departments Establishes proof of loss by analyzing recorded statements, medical records and information gathered by investigation; ensuring injury is consistent with accident and medical reports; corresponding with claimants, insured’s, witnesses, attorneys, clinics, medical experts and other insurance carriers Determines covered loss by verifying policy coverage; interviewing claimants and insured’s; reviewing police reports; consulting medical records; assessing injury severity; identifying comparative negligence Ensures legal compliance by accurately documenting findings and recommendations; processing claim according to established guidelines and procedures within specific timeline Resolves claim up to specific limit by estimating cost of treatment and liability apportionment; identifying subrogation payables and recoveries; negotiating settlements; determining pay off amounts; issuing payments Requirements: High school or equivalent required, degree preferred Valid Adjuster License in the State of Texas required Minimum 2 years bodily injury claims adjusting experience in the auto insurance industry Full understanding of auto claims investigations and claims processing Knowledge of automobile damage, mechanics of bodily injury, medical terminology, settlement negotiations and insurance case law Excellent verbal and written communications skills General office skills and basic math.  Ability to effectively manage own time and coordinate various tasks simultaneously Effective negotiating skills Ability to remain calm and professional when speaking with difficult customers Ability to use logic and reasoning to identify approaches and solutions to problems Ability to quickly build rapport and successfully effect settlements Compensation: Competitive salary based on experience.
